- Bethpage State Park is home to five distinct 18-hole golf courses.
- These championship-caliber tracks are known as the Black, Blue, Green, Red, and Yellow courses.
- Each offers a unique golfing experience, catering to a wide range of skill levels and playing styles.

Common Mistakes for Bethpage State Park Golf Courses
- Mistake: Assuming walk-on availability is common.
Why it matters: Bethpage is legendary, and tee times, especially for the Black Course, are highly coveted. Relying on getting a walk-on spot is a gamble that rarely pays off. You’ll likely spend more time waiting than playing.
Fix: Prioritize booking your tee time well in advance through the official reservation system. Treat it like securing tickets to a major event.
- Mistake: Underestimating the difficulty of the Black Course.
Why it matters: The Black Course is a severe test, designed for championship-level play. Beginners or high-handicappers can find it incredibly frustrating, leading to slow play and a demoralizing experience.
Fix: Honestly assess your skill level. If you’re not a confident ball-striker or have a high handicap, consider starting with the Blue, Green, Red, or Yellow courses to build confidence and enjoy the experience more. Check the course ratings and slope ratings.
- Mistake: Ignoring New York State residency rules for booking.
Why it matters: Bethpage offers preferential booking windows and sometimes different rates for NY State residents. Non-residents might find their booking options limited or face higher fees if they aren’t aware of these distinctions.
Fix: Visit the official Bethpage State Park golf website and thoroughly review the residency requirements and booking policies before attempting to reserve a tee time.
- Mistake: Not planning for travel and park logistics.
Why it matters: Bethpage State Park is a large facility. Navigating to the correct course, finding parking (which can be challenging on busy days), and allowing time for check-in can eat into your tee time if you’re not prepared.
Fix: Arrive at the park with ample time to spare. Know exactly which course you’re playing and its general location within the park. Factor in potential traffic delays, especially during peak season.
- Mistake: Playing too slow and impacting pace of play.
Why it matters: Bethpage courses are often busy, and slow play can back up multiple groups, frustrating everyone on the course. This is especially true on the championship Black Course.
Fix: Be ready to hit when it’s your turn, keep searches for lost balls brief (maximum 3 minutes per official rules), and be mindful of the group behind you. Understand the target pace of play and strive to meet it.

FAQ
- How many golf courses are at Bethpage State Park?
Bethpage State Park features five distinct 18-hole golf courses: the Black, Blue, Green, Red, and Yellow courses.
- Which Bethpage golf course is considered the most challenging?
The Bethpage Black Course is widely regarded as the most difficult, having hosted major championships like the U.S. Open. It is known for its demanding layout, penalizing rough, and fast, undulating greens.
- Can I get a tee time at Bethpage on the same day I want to play?
While cancellations do happen, securing a same-day tee time at Bethpage, especially for the Black Course, is extremely rare and highly unreliable. Advance reservations are strongly recommended, often months in advance for prime times.
- Are the green fees the same for all five courses at Bethpage?
No, green fees vary by course. The Black Course typically has the highest green fee due to its championship status, while other courses like the Yellow or Green might be more affordable. It’s best to check the official Bethpage State Park website for the most current pricing for each course.
- What are the advantages for New York State residents when booking tee times at Bethpage?
New York State residents usually get access to booking windows earlier than non-residents. They may also be eligible for different, often lower, green fee rates. It’s crucial to verify these specific benefits on the park’s official website.
- Is Bethpage State Park accessible for golfers who aren’t locals?
Yes, Bethpage State Park is open to golfers from all over. However, as mentioned, non-residents should be aware of the booking procedures and potential differences in tee time availability and pricing compared to New York State residents. Planning ahead is key for out-of-state visitors.
